package io.material.catalog.adaptive;
import io.material.catalog.R;
import android.os.Bundle;
import androidx.fragment.app.Fragment;
import androidx.recyclerview.widget.LinearLayoutManager;
import androidx.recyclerview.widget.RecyclerView;
import android.view.LayoutInflater;
import android.view.View;
import android.view.ViewGroup;
import androidx.annotation.NonNull;
import androidx.annotation.Nullable;
import androidx.constraintlayout.widget.ConstraintLayout;
import androidx.constraintlayout.widget.ConstraintSet;
import androidx.core.view.ViewCompat;
/** A Fragment that hosts a hero demo. */
public class AdaptiveHeroDemoFragment extends Fragment {
@Nullable
@Override
public View onCreateView(
@NonNull LayoutInflater layoutInflater,
@Nullable ViewGroup viewGroup,
@Nullable Bundle bundle) {
View view = layoutInflater.inflate(R.layout.cat_adaptive_hero_fragment, viewGroup, false);
RecyclerView sideContentList = view.findViewById(R.id.hero_side_content);
RecyclerView.LayoutManager layoutManager =
new LinearLayoutManager(getContext(), LinearLayoutManager.VERTICAL, false);
sideContentList.setLayoutManager(layoutManager);
HeroAdapter adapter = new HeroAdapter();
sideContentList.setAdapter(adapter);
ViewCompat.setNestedScrollingEnabled(sideContentList, /* enabled= */ false);
// Set up constraint sets.
ConstraintLayout constraintLayout = view.findViewById(R.id.hero_constraint_layout);
ConstraintSet smallLayout = getSmallLayout(constraintLayout);
ConstraintSet mediumLayout = getMediumLayout(smallLayout);
ConstraintSet largeLayout = getLargeLayout(mediumLayout);
int screenWidth = getResources().getConfiguration().screenWidthDp;
if (screenWidth < AdaptiveUtils.MEDIUM_SCREEN_WIDTH_SIZE) {
smallLayout.applyTo(constraintLayout);
} else if (screenWidth < AdaptiveUtils.LARGE_SCREEN_WIDTH_SIZE) {
mediumLayout.applyTo(constraintLayout);
} else {
largeLayout.applyTo(constraintLayout);
}
return view;
}
/* Returns the constraint set to be used for the small layout configuration. */
private ConstraintSet getSmallLayout(@NonNull ConstraintLayout constraintLayout) {
ConstraintSet constraintSet = new ConstraintSet();
// Use the constraint set from the constraint layout.
constraintSet.clone(constraintLayout);
return constraintSet;
}
/* Returns the constraint set to be used for the medium layout configuration. */
private ConstraintSet getMediumLayout(@NonNull ConstraintSet smallLayout) {
int marginHorizontal = getResources().getDimensionPixelOffset(R.dimen.cat_adaptive_hero_margin);
int noMargin = getResources().getDimensionPixelOffset(R.dimen.cat_adaptive_margin_none);
int marginHorizontalAdditional =
getResources()
.getDimensionPixelOffset(R.dimen.cat_adaptive_hero_margin_horizontal_additional);
ConstraintSet constraintSet = new ConstraintSet();
constraintSet.clone(smallLayout);
// Main content.
constraintSet.connect(
R.id.hero_main_content, ConstraintSet.TOP, R.id.hero_top_content, ConstraintSet.BOTTOM);
constraintSet.connect(
R.id.hero_main_content,
ConstraintSet.END,
R.id.hero_side_content_container,
ConstraintSet.START);
constraintSet.connect(
R.id.hero_main_content,
ConstraintSet.BOTTOM,
ConstraintSet.PARENT_ID,
ConstraintSet.BOTTOM);
constraintSet.setMargin(R.id.hero_top_content, ConstraintSet.START, noMargin);
constraintSet.setMargin(R.id.hero_top_content, ConstraintSet.LEFT, noMargin);
constraintSet.setMargin(R.id.hero_top_content, ConstraintSet.END, marginHorizontalAdditional);
constraintSet.setMargin(R.id.hero_top_content, ConstraintSet.RIGHT, marginHorizontalAdditional);
// Side content.
constraintSet.connect(
R.id.hero_side_content_container,
ConstraintSet.TOP,
R.id.hero_top_content,
ConstraintSet.BOTTOM);
constraintSet.connect(
R.id.hero_side_content_container,
ConstraintSet.START,
R.id.hero_main_content,
ConstraintSet.END);
constraintSet.constrainPercentWidth(R.id.hero_side_content_container, 0.4f);
constraintSet.setMargin(
R.id.hero_side_content_container, ConstraintSet.START, marginHorizontal);
constraintSet.setMargin(R.id.hero_side_content_container, ConstraintSet.LEFT, marginHorizontal);
// Add more margin to the right/end of the side content to make sure there is a 24dp margin on
// the right/end of the side content.
constraintSet.setMargin(
R.id.hero_side_content_container, ConstraintSet.RIGHT, marginHorizontalAdditional);
constraintSet.setMargin(
R.id.hero_side_content_container, ConstraintSet.END, marginHorizontalAdditional);
return constraintSet;
}
/* Returns the constraint set to be used for the large layout configuration. */
private ConstraintSet getLargeLayout(@NonNull ConstraintSet mediumLayout) {
int noMargin = getResources().getDimensionPixelOffset(R.dimen.cat_adaptive_margin_none);
int marginHorizontal = getResources().getDimensionPixelOffset(R.dimen.cat_adaptive_hero_margin);
ConstraintSet constraintSet = new ConstraintSet();
constraintSet.clone(mediumLayout);
// Hero container.
constraintSet.connect(
R.id.hero_top_content,
ConstraintSet.END,
R.id.hero_side_content_container,
ConstraintSet.START);
// Side content.
constraintSet.connect(
R.id.hero_side_content_container,
ConstraintSet.TOP,
ConstraintSet.PARENT_ID,
ConstraintSet.TOP);
// Remove the margin from the main content since it no longer is at the right/end side.
constraintSet.setMargin(R.id.hero_main_content, ConstraintSet.RIGHT, noMargin);
constraintSet.setMargin(R.id.hero_main_content, ConstraintSet.END, noMargin);
constraintSet.setMargin(R.id.hero_top_content, ConstraintSet.RIGHT, marginHorizontal);
constraintSet.setMargin(R.id.hero_top_content, ConstraintSet.END, marginHorizontal);
return constraintSet;
}
/** A RecyclerView adapter for the side content list of the hero demo. */
private static final class HeroAdapter extends RecyclerView.Adapter<HeroAdapter.HeroViewHolder> {
HeroAdapter() {}
/** Provides a reference to the views for each data item. */
static class HeroViewHolder extends RecyclerView.ViewHolder {
public HeroViewHolder(@NonNull View view) {
super(view);
}
}
@NonNull
@Override
public HeroViewHolder onCreateViewHolder(@NonNull ViewGroup parent, int viewType) {
View view =
LayoutInflater.from(parent.getContext())
.inflate(R.layout.cat_adaptive_hero_item, parent, false);
return new HeroViewHolder(view);
}
@Override
public void onBindViewHolder(@NonNull HeroViewHolder holder, int position) {
// Populate content. Empty for demo purposes.
}
@Override
public int getItemCount() {
return 10;
}
}
}
